Understanding the Evolution of Public Sector Data Analytics
Traditionally, public sector organizations relied on manual methods and qualitative assessments for decision-making. However, the advent of big data and advanced analytics tools has revolutionized this landscape. Today, public sector data analytics focuses on leveraging large datasets to uncover patterns, trends, and insights that can inform policy decisions, improve service delivery, and enhance operational efficiency. The Future of Public Sector Data Analytics
The future of public sector data analytics is promising, with continuous innovations in technology and increasing recognition of the value of data-driven decision-making. Here are some areas to watch:
1. Real-Time Analytics:
- Real-time analytics will become more prevalent, allowing public sector organizations to respond quickly to changing conditions. This will be particularly important in sectors like public health, where real-time data can help in managing crises such as pandemics.
2. Interoperability and Data Standards:
- As more organizations adopt data analytics, there will be a greater emphasis on interoperability and standardization. This will facilitate the sharing of data across different agencies and systems, leading to more integrated and efficient services.
3. Citizen Engagement:
- With the rise of digital platforms, there is an increasing focus on citizen engagement through data analytics. Public sector organizations will use data to understand citizen needs and preferences, and to involve citizens more directly in the decision-making process.
